Early Life and Background
Rita Ora was born in Pristina, in what is now Kosovo, to Albanian parents. Her family relocated to London, England, when she was just a year old, seeking better opportunities and a safer environment amidst the political unrest in the Balkans. Growing up in the bustling city of London, Ora was exposed to a rich tapestry of cultures and musical influences, which would later shape her eclectic style. She attended the prestigious Sylvia Young Theatre School, where she honed her skills in performance and developed a passion for music and acting.
Major Accomplishments
Rita Ora's breakthrough came in 2012 with the release of her debut studio album, "Ora," which debuted at number one on the UK Albums Chart. The album spawned several hit singles, including "R.I.P." and "How We Do (Party)," both of which topped the UK Singles Chart. Her success was further cemented with her feature on DJ Fresh's "Hot Right Now," which also reached number one in the UK, making her the artist with the most number-one singles on the UK Singles Chart in 2012.
In addition to her musical achievements, Ora has made significant strides in her acting career. She appeared in the popular film franchise "Fifty Shades of Grey" as Mia Grey, showcasing her versatility as an actress. Her role in the film series introduced her to a broader audience and demonstrated her ability to transition seamlessly between music and acting.
Notable Works or Actions
Beyond her debut album, Rita Ora has released several successful singles and albums, including "Phoenix" in 2018, which featured hits like "Anywhere" and "Let You Love Me." Her collaborations with renowned artists such as Iggy Azalea, Charli XCX, and Liam Payne have further solidified her status as a prominent figure in the music industry.
Ora's influence extends beyond music and film; she is also a fashion icon and has served as a judge on popular television shows like "The X Factor UK" and "The Voice UK." Her keen sense of style and vibrant personality have made her a favorite among fans and fashion enthusiasts alike.
